中国IDC圈7月23日报道,昨天,Google正式对外发布 Kubernetes v 1.0,意味着这个开源容器编排系统可以正式在生产环境使用。与此同时,谷歌联合linux基金会及其他合作伙伴共同成立了CNCF基金会( Cloud Native Computing Foundation),并将kuberentes 作为首个编入CNCF管理体系的开源项目,助力容器技术生态的发展进步。值得一提的是,中国产商华为(Huawei)也成为CNCF中的一员,这足以说明容器技术及周边在中国积极发展的态势,而作为kuberentes的深度应用团队时速云,在此之前也以组织kubernetes meetup沙龙的形式和国内的容器爱好者们一起积极交流提前预热。

90

kubernete在github开源社区,经过400多位贡献者一年的努力,多达14000次提交,最终达到了在之前会议中确定的发布版本v1的功能要求:

1. 用于在生产环境部署和管理工作负载的核心关键功能,诸如 DNS, 负载均衡,弹性伸缩,服务层次的健康检查和服务账号(id)

2. 稳定的存储卷应用支持,包括多种本地或网络存储,包括 GCE的持久存储盘, AWS 的EBS和网络文件系统(NFS)

3. 集群的热升级和动态伸缩

4. 通过namespace对集群进行切分隔离,进而对资源进行细颗粒操作

5. 快速的API相应,容器调度平均时间小于5s

6. 测试规模达到每个集群1000个容器,100个节点

7. 稳定的API,并向后兼容

回顾过去一年kubernetes从宣布开源到v1发布的事件进程,kubernetes连续不断的吸引了众多行业伙伴的加入,kubernetes支持多种容器产品,从支持Docker到rocket,从运行于GCE等云平台到独立单一的Linux系统,以及和其他资源调度框架如mesos的兼容互补,kuberentes逐渐抽象发展成可提供对外运行接口的跨平台容器管理工具。kubernetes体系中包含的众多组件,kubelet,kube-proxy,kube-apiserver, kube-scheduler, kube-controller,轻量易部署,启动快速,它们构成了从容器运行调度,应用存储支持,虚拟网络构成,到用户交互API等一套完整的容器管理软件栈。

2014年6月:谷歌宣布kubernetes 开源。

2014年7月:Mircrosoft、Red Hat、IBM、 Docker、 CoreOS、 Mesosphere 和Saltstack 加入kubernetes。

2014年8月: 2014年8月 :Mesosphere宣布将kubernetes作为frame整合到mesosphere生态系统中,用于Docker容器集群的调度、部署和管理

2014年8月:VMware加入kubernetes社区,Google产品经理 Craig Mcluckie公开表示,VMware将会帮助kubernetes实现利用虚拟化来保证物理主机安全的功能模式。

2014年11月 : HP加入kubernetes 社区。

2014年11月:Google容器引擎Alpha启动,谷歌宣布GCE中支持容器及服务,并以kubernetes为构架。

2015年1月:Google和Mirantis及伙伴将kubernetes引入OpenStack, 开发者可以在openstack上部署运行kubernetes 应用。

2015年4月:Google和CoreOs联合发布Tectonic, 它将kubernetes和CoreOS软件栈整合在了一起。

2015年5月: Intel加入kubernetes社区,宣布将合作加速Tectonic软件栈的发展进度。

2015年6月:Google容器引擎进入beta版。

2015年7月:Google正式加入OpenStack基金会,Kubernetes的产品经理Craig McLuckie宣布Google将成为OpenStack基金会的发起人之一,Google将把它容器计算的专家技术带入OpenStack,成一体提高公有云和私有云的互用性。

2015年7月:Kuberentes v1.0正式发布。

Kubernetes的灵感来源于Google的内部borg系统,吸收了包括Omega在内的容器管理器的经验和教训,label, annotaion等功能的加入让容器分类检索信息标记管理更加便捷。在Google以往的技术创新产品中,GFS(Google File System)的分享开启了Hadoop和HDFS孕育发展之路,之后的Cloudera,MapReduce等很多优秀项目都是建立在GFS理论基础之上。

多年之后的今天,当Kuberenetes 的产品经理Craig McLuckie在他得博文中公开kubernetes v1.0 发布的新特性时,已经在Google内部积累发展10年的容器及集群管理专家经验,正式应用于大众云计算生产环节,以其自身的独特优势构建容器应用部署、可伸缩可扩展,多平台兼容的容器集群管理体系,在可以预见的未来,Kubernetes必将加速虚拟容器技术生态环境的快速发展,也必将推动Caas容器及服务等生态产业的繁荣与进步。

作者简介:

时速云联合创始人杨乐,时速云软件基础架构负责人,产品安全负责人。

关注中国IDC圈官方微信:idc-quan 我们将定期推送IDC产业最新资讯

查看心情排 行你看到此篇文章的感受是:


  • 支持

  • 高兴

  • 震惊

  • 愤怒

  • 无聊

  • 无奈

  • 谎言

  • 枪稿

  • 不解

  • 标题党
2022-10-08 18:33:00
国际资讯 持续注入资金 谷歌日本首个数据中心将于明年投入使用
谷歌在日本将投资1000亿日元,其中一部分用于在千叶县建设数据中心。 <详情>
2019-10-28 16:09:00
大数据资讯 AI智能营销系统打造B2B企业出海营销利器
行业报告白皮书:提供主流B2B行业综合研究报告,了解海外客户购买行为,行业出口趋势以及行业询盘成本,助力企业更快速更准确的做出海外营销决策。目前报告下载数据超过500 <详情>
2018-11-22 16:32:00
国内资讯 中国电信为谷歌背锅?揭秘本月几桩离奇宕机事故
宕机月月有,本月特别多。比如今天,又有两个互联网巨头被爆出现宕机事故。 <详情>
2017-04-17 14:37:00
云资讯 揭秘华为、谷歌、腾讯云计算开源之道
在日前召开的2017年世界移动大会(MWC )上,华为哪一个“大招”砸中了你? <详情>
2017-03-07 11:57:00
国内资讯 揭秘华为、谷歌、腾讯云计算开源之道
开源,意味着开放、共享。对于任何企业而言都是不小的挑战,对于华为这样一个具有"狼性"的企业而言,开源依然意味着自我革命的勇气,以及认知、行为模式的全面、更本性改变 <详情>